CalloutFormat.AutoAttach-Eigenschaft (Excel)
True, wenn sich die Position, an der die Legendenlinie mit dem Legendentextfeld verbunden ist, in Abhängigkeit davon ändert, ob der Ursprung der Legendenlinie (wohin die Legende zeigt) links oder rechts vom Textfeld der Legende liegt. MsoTriState mit Lese-/Schreibzugriff.
Syntax
Ausdruck. AutoAttach
Ausdruck Eine Variable, die ein CalloutFormat-Objekt darstellt.
Hinweise
Wenn der Wert dieser Eigenschaft True ist, wird der Drop-Wert (der vertikale Abstand vom Rand des Legendentextfelds zu der Stelle, an der die Legendenlinie angefügt ist) vom oberen Rand des Textfelds gemessen, wenn sich das Textfeld rechts vom Ursprung befindet, und er wird vom unteren Rand des Textfelds gemessen, wenn sich das Textfeld links vom Ursprung befindet.
Besitzt diese Eigenschaft den Wert FalseFalse, wird der Ansatzwert immer von der Oberkante des Textfelds gemessen, unabhängig davon wie Textfeld und Ursprung zueinander liegen. Verwenden Sie die CustomDrop -Methode zum Festlegen des Werts Drop, und verwenden Sie die Drop -Eigenschaft den Wert zurückgegeben.
Das Festlegen dieser Eigenschaft wirkt sich nur auf eine Legende aus, wenn sie über einen explizit festgelegten Ablagewert verfügt, d. h. wenn der Wert der DropType-EigenschaftmsoCalloutDropCustom ist. Beim Erstellen von Legenden werden diesen standardmäßig explizit festgelegte Ansatzwerte zugewiesen.
Beispiel
Dieses Beispiel fügt zu myDocument zwei Legenden hinzu. Wenn Sie die Textfelder dieser beiden Legenden auf die linke Seite der Legendenlinie ziehen, ändert sich bei der automatisch verbundenen Legende der Ort, an dem die Legendenlinie mit dem Textfeld verbunden ist.
Set myDocument = Worksheets(1)
With myDocument.Shapes
With .AddCallout(msoCalloutTwo, 420, 170, 200, 50)
.TextFrame.Characters.Text = "auto-attached"
.Callout.AutoAttach = True
End With
With .AddCallout(msoCalloutTwo, 420, 350, 200, 50)
.TextFrame.Characters.Text = "not auto-attached"
.Callout.AutoAttach = False
End With
End With
Support und Feedback
Haben Sie Fragen oder Feedback zu Office VBA oder zu dieser Dokumentation? Unter Office VBA-Support und Feedback finden Sie Hilfestellung zu den Möglichkeiten, wie Sie Support erhalten und Feedback abgeben können.